❌ Who Should Skip All of These?

If you need a mirror that’s magnetic or has a flexible gooseneck for really contorted angles, these telescoping sticks won’t cut it. You’d be better off with a dedicated automotive inspection mirror that bends like a snake.

Which one is better for tight engine bay dead angles?

The Enbar is my pick because it comes with a round 85mm mirror that fits into tighter spots than the square ones. All three have a 360-degree swivel double-ball joint, so you can angle them anywhere. But the round mirror on the Enbar slips into crevices that the square mirrors on the DAYSLIVES and Lan-He can’t reach as easily.

Which mirror has the brightest LED lights for dark spaces?

They all advertise 2 LED lights, but the DAYSLIVES and Lan-He feel slightly brighter in my testing because their reflectors are positioned better. The Enbar’s lights work fine, but they cast a narrower beam. For really dark spots like under a dashboard, I’d grab the DAYSLIVES first.
